Why do you think it was important for slave owners to keep slaves ignorant about their birthdays and parentage? Douglass opens h

is story by telling us that he is troubled by not knowing when he was born. Why is this fact so important to him?

<span>The slave owners kept them from having an established identity. If they saw themselves as individuals with a purpose and sense of self, they would then have the desire to question authority. They kept parents and children seperate due to human instinct to develop kinship ties; the slaves would form a support system and thus establish a group identity, leading to potential uprising and questioning their positions. Education is freedom, as is knowledge. Why give such a gift to those in servitude? (Rhetorical question...) </span>
